Latest Patents

Among his notable patents, one stands out: the method for maximum olefins production utilizing a multi-stage catalyst reaction and regeneration. This invention presents a sophisticated system for increasing olefin production through a fully integrated multi-stage catalyst regeneration zone. The design achieves independent control over regenerated catalyst temperatures, which optimizes the catalyst-to-oil ratio, ultimately maximizing olefin yields through catalytic cracking in multi-stage FCC riser systems.

Another significant patent from Singh is the development of riser separation systems. This inventive apparatus features a riser reactor within a reaction vessel, inclusive of a separation vessel containing alternating separation and collection chambers. The innovative design includes lateral separation chamber outlets that facilitate fluid and particle communication, enhancing the overall efficiency of the reaction process.
